How to connect Campaign Monitor and Slack

Create a New Scenario to Connect Campaign Monitor and Slack

In the workspace, click the “Create New Scenario” button.

Add the First Step

Add the first node – a trigger that will initiate the scenario when it receives the required event. Triggers can be scheduled, called by a Campaign Monitor, triggered by another scenario, or executed manually (for testing purposes). In most cases, Campaign Monitor or Slack will be your first step. To do this, click "Choose an app," find Campaign Monitor or Slack, and select the appropriate trigger to start the scenario.

Add the Campaign Monitor Node

Select the Campaign Monitor node from the app selection panel on the right.

Save and Activate the Scenario

After configuring Campaign Monitor, Slack, and any additional nodes, don’t forget to save the scenario and click "Deploy." Activating the scenario ensures it will run automatically whenever the trigger node receives input or a condition is met. By default, all newly created scenarios are deactivated.

Test the Scenario

Run the scenario by clicking “Run once” and triggering an event to check if the Campaign Monitor and Slack integration works as expected. Depending on your setup, data should flow between Campaign Monitor and Slack (or vice versa). Easily troubleshoot the scenario by reviewing the execution history to identify and fix any issues.

Most powerful ways to connect Campaign Monitor and Slack

Campaign Monitor + Google Sheets + Slack: When a new subscriber is added to Campaign Monitor, their information is added to a Google Sheet, and a welcome message is sent to a designated Slack channel.

Google Calendar + Slack + Campaign Monitor: When a new event is added to Google Calendar (specifically for campaign announcements), a reminder message is posted on Slack a specified time before the event, and then the campaign is launched via Campaign Monitor.

What types of tasks can I perform by integrating Campaign Monitor with Slack?

Integrating Campaign Monitor with Slack allows you to perform various tasks, including:

  • Receive Slack alerts for new Campaign Monitor subscriber activity.
  • Post campaign performance summaries to a dedicated Slack channel.
  • Send personalized Slack messages based on Campaign Monitor data.
  • Automatically update team members on key email marketing metrics.
  • Trigger Campaign Monitor actions from Slack commands.

Are there any limitations to the Campaign Monitor and Slack integration on Latenode?

While the integration is powerful, there are certain limitations to be aware of:

  • Complex data transformations may require JavaScript knowledge.
  • Rate limits of Campaign Monitor and Slack APIs apply.
  • Initial setup requires appropriate account permissions.
